2. Discover JavaScript
As Vue.js greatly relies upon JavaScript, having an extensive understanding of the language is necessary. Begin by understanding the core principles, consisting of variables, information kinds, control circulation, as well as features.
3. Comprehending Vue.js Essentials
Following, it’s time to check out the core principles of Vue.js. Begin with the main Vue.js paperwork, which offers an extensive intro to the structure. Discover Vue circumstances, regulations, parts, information binding, calculated residential or commercial properties, as well as lifecycle hooks. Hands-on technique as well as little jobs will certainly boost your understanding of these principles.
4. Vue CLI as well as Build Devices
5. Vue Router
For constructing single-page applications (Medspas), grasping Vue Router is necessary. Vue Router permits programmers to develop navigating within their applications, deal with vibrant paths, as well as handle state. Discover path setup, vibrant directing, embedded paths, path guards, as well as navigating hooks. This will certainly allow you to develop facility as well as durable directing systems.
6. State Administration with Vuex
As your Vue.js applications expand in intricacy, taking care of state successfully comes to be essential. Vuex, the main state monitoring collection for Vue.js, assists you streamline as well as arrange your application’s information. Acquaint on your own with principles like state, getters, anomalies, as well as activities. Knowing Vuex will certainly allow you to construct scalable as well as maintainable applications.
7. Vue.js Advanced Concepts
8. Discover the Vue Environment
9. Constant Knowing as well as Area Participation
In the hectic globe of internet advancement, constant understanding is necessary. Remain upgraded with the current Vue.js launches, participate in webinars, join discussion forums, as well as sign up with on the internet neighborhoods like Vue.js main discussion forums, Dissonance, or Reddit. Involving with fellow programmers as well as sharing understanding will certainly improve your understanding experience as well as maintain you as much as day with the current fads.
10. Vue Devtools as well as Debugging
Vue Devtools is a vital device for Vue.js programmers. It offers a web browser expansion that permits you to evaluate as well as debug Vue parts, take a look at the part power structure, as well as keep track of state adjustments in real-time. Acquaint on your own with Vue Devtools as well as find out exactly how to utilize it efficiently to debug as well as enhance your Vue.js applications.
11. Modern Internet Applications (PWAs) with Vue
Modern Internet Applications (PWAs) integrate the most effective attributes of internet as well as mobile applications, using an improved individual experience. With Vue.js, you can construct PWAs conveniently. Discover principles like solution employees, caching, as well as offline assistance to develop dependable as well as performant PWAs.
12. Mobile Application Growth with Vue Indigenous
If you want mobile application advancement, Vue Indigenous is an amazing choice. Vue Indigenous is a structure that permits you to construct indigenous mobile applications making use of Vue.js phrase structure. It leverages the power of React Indigenous under the hood. By finding out Vue Indigenous, you can take advantage of your Vue.js understanding to establish cross-platform mobile applications for iphone as well as Android.
13. Release as well as Hosting
Understanding exactly how to release as well as organize your Vue.js applications is essential. Discover various implementation alternatives, such as organizing on systems like Netlify, Heroku, or AWS, or making use of serverless designs like AWS Lambda. Furthermore, learn more about enhancing your Vue.js application for manufacturing, consisting of strategies like code minification, careless loading, as well as CDN caching.
14. Constant Combination as well as Shipment (CI/CD)
Carrying Out Constant Combination as well as Shipment (CI/CD) pipes can significantly simplify your advancement operations. Discover preferred CI/CD devices like Jenkins, Travis CI, or GitHub Actions as well as recognize exactly how to establish computerized screening, construct, as well as implementation procedures for your Vue.js applications.
15. Keep up to Date with Vue.js Updates
The Vue.js ecological community is continuously advancing, with brand-new attributes, improvements, as well as pest solutions being launched consistently. It’s vital to keep up to day with these updates. Comply with the main Vue.js blog site, sign up for e-newsletters, as well as sign up with pertinent social media sites teams to get updates on brand-new launches, finest techniques, as well as area statements.
16. Individual Jobs as well as Open Up Resource Payments
To strengthen your abilities as well as display your experience, deal with individual jobs making use of Vue.js. Structure real-world applications will certainly test you as well as aid you use your understanding efficiently. Furthermore, think about adding to open up resource jobs connected to Vue.js. By joining open resource, you can work together with seasoned programmers, gain useful experience, as well as add to the Vue.js area.
Final Thought
That’s everything about the 2023 Vue.js Programmer RoadMap you can describe end up being a Vue designer in 2023. The Vue designer roadmap works as an useful overview for programmers aiming to grasp Vue.js as well as end up being competent in constructing modern-day internet applications. By following this roadmap, you’ll obtain the required abilities as well as understanding to take advantage of the power of Vue.js efficiently.
Keep in mind, technique, persistence, as well as constant understanding are vital to ending up being an effective Vue designer. So, start this interesting trip, as well as allow Vue.js equip you to develop incredible internet experiences.